Funding:

Funding is one of the most important aspects that needs to be done in order to start this project! We are working with 3 students and two adults, one of the students, Henry was in charge of finding an organization or company to provide us with funds to get started with our project, but we can’t get started with the project until the funding is secure even though we were given a head start financially.

Why do we need more money?

In order to have a successful youth center, we need to provide the center with a variety of tools that will entertain these teenagers, meaning providing games, comfort, beverages, etc…. This is one aspect that will be financially provided with! Air conditioning, fans, electricity, rent and food is another huge aspect that needs to be financially taken care of regularly and this is the main reason why we need funds from different organization in order to get going and be successful in that era!

Volunteer work:

While we were away, we didn’t have anyone to take care of our youth center but at the moment that wasn’t a problem because we hadn’t gotten started with our project yet, but in the future once we have our youth center ready and fully finished that’s when it’s going to need supervision while we are gone during our holidays. We need to find a few different people that are willing to volunteer to cherish their time in supervising and working at our youth center during Christmas, spring break and summer! Many people will be gone during those seasons, but our job is to find the right people that will in the country during those times to provide their full attention, presence and commitment to our youth center while we are gone! This is definitely going to be one of the first things we are going to work on as a group once we get back from our holidays, we are going to go on a hunt to find the right people that will be able to be present at our youth center while we are gone!

Donations:

Many people within our community enjoy and regularly donate some material of their own to many communities and we need to find these people. In order, to let our community know that we need donations, we need to find a way for them to be fully informed! Social Media is the best way to inform people within our community about donations that our youth center would need! Once a week, introduce ourselves and mention some of the donations and necessities that our youth center could provide from. Facebook, Instagram, Snapchat, it needs to be everywhere.

This leads to one of the most important aspects in order for our Youth Center to be recognized:

Marketing: It’s our job as a group, to inform all the communities that surround our youth center about it! People need to be aware about the center and need to know what it’s for? why is it there? and what should they expect from it? and how do we answer these questions in a non-verbal way? We market it on social media! Blast all platforms of social media about our youth center in an efficient way meaning entertain the people and get them excited about it! The community reading about our youth center need to be ecstatic and feel the need to come by and hangout and participate in our activities.
